angular raido checkbox select取值
radio
{{modelName}}
<div class="radio disIB">
<label class="i-checks">
<input type="radio" name="name" ng-model="modelName" value=""> //因为单选 ng-model为同一个值,value是选中时候获取到的值
<i></i>
</label>
</div>
<div class="radio disIB">
<label class="i-checks">
<input type="radio" name="name" ng-model="modelName" value="">
<i></i>
</label>
</div>
checkbox
<div class="col-md 12">
{{ckone}} ,{{cktwo}}
<div class="checkbox checkbox-primary m-t-0">
<label>
<input type="checkbox" ng-model="ckone" ng-checked="1" ng-true-value="1" ng-false-value=""> //多选时 model名不同 ng-checked:值为x的时候被选中 ng-true-value:选中的时候值 ng-false-value:取消选择的值
<span class="cr"><i class="cr-icon fa fa-check"></i></span>
</label>
</div>//如果在js里把这个值默认选中 则 $scope.ckone = 1
<div class="checkbox checkbox-primary m-t-0">
<label>
<input type="checkbox" ng-model="cktwo" ng-true-value="3" ng-false-value="4">
<span class="cr"><i class="cr-icon fa fa-check"></i></span>
</label>
</div>
</div>
select
{{selectData}}
<select ng-model="selectData">
<option ng-repeat="item in dataList" ng-click="selectData = item.value">{{item.name}}</option>
</select>
ng-repeat checkbox 取值和默认勾选
接口请求回来的json:
"certTypeRange": [
{"value": "",
"name": "身份证"
},
{"value": "",
"name": "护照"
},
{"value": "",
"name": "军官证"
},
{"value": "",
"name": "港澳通行证"
},
{"value": "",
"name": "驾照"
},
{"value": "",
"name": "台胞证"
},
{"value": "",
"name": "出生证"
},
{"value": "",
"name": "其它(个人)"
},
{"value": "",
"name": "社会统一信用证"
},
{"value": "",
"name": "营业执照"
},
{"value": "",
"name": "其它(公司)"
}
],
html
<!--{{insuredCerTypeRange}}-->
<div class="checkbox checkbox-primary m-t-0 disIB mr10" ng-repeat="item in selectDataList.certTypeRange">
<label>
<input type="checkbox"
name="certTypeRange[]"
value="{{item.value}}"
ng-checked="insuredCerTypeRange.indexOf(item.value) > -1"
ng-click="toggleSelection_insuredCerTypeRange(item.value)">
<span class="cr"><i class="cr-icon fa fa-check"></i></span>
{{item.name}}
</label>
</div>
js
// 被保险人证件类型
$scope.insuredCerTypeRange = ['1','2']; //默认勾选值为1,2的checkbox
$scope.toggleSelection_insuredCerTypeRange = function funName(item) {
var idx = $scope.insuredCerTypeRange.indexOf(item);
if (idx > -) {
$scope.insuredCerTypeRange.splice(idx, );
}
else {
$scope.insuredCerTypeRange.push(item);
}
};
angular raido checkbox select取值的更多相关文章
- jQuery radio取值,checkbox取值,select取值
语法解释: $("#select_id").change(function(){//code...}); //为Select添加事件,当选择其中一项时触发 var checkTex ...
- easyui 》 radio取值,checkbox取值,select取值,radio选中,checkbox选中,select选中
获取一组radio被选中项的值var item = $('input[@name=items][@checked]').val();获取select被选中项的文本var item = $(" ...
- jquery radio取值,checkbox取值,select取值及选中
jquery radio取值,checkbox取值,select取值,radio选中,checkbox选中,select选中,及其相关 获取一组radio被选中项的值 var item = $('in ...
- jquery radio取值,checkbox取值,select取值,radio选中,checkbox选中,select选中
jQuery获取Select选择的Text和Value: 语法解释: 1. $("#select_id").change(function(){//code...}); //为Se ...
- Jquery常用操作:checkbox、select取值,radio、checkbox、select选中及其相关
常用Jquery操作:checkbox取值.select取值.radio选中.checkbox选中.select选中及其相关: 1.影藏页面元素 使用jquery真的很方便,比如要控制div的显示与隐 ...
- jquery select取值,赋值操作
select">jquery select取值,赋值操作 一.获取Select 获取select 选中的 text : $("#ddlRegType").find( ...
- jquery操作select(取值,设置选中)
最近工作中总出现select 和 option问题,整理一下,内容大部分源于网络资料 一.基础取值问题 例如<select class="selector"></ ...
- jquery操作select(取值,设置选中) 基础
每一次操作select的时候,总是要出来翻一下资料,不如自己总结一下,以后就翻这里了. 比如<select class="selector"></select&g ...
- Jquery操作复选框(CheckBox)的取值赋值实现代码
赋值 复选框 CheckBox 遍历 取值 1. 获取单个checkbox选中项(三种写法): $("input:checkbox:checked").val() 或者 $(&q ...
随机推荐
- Vue过渡mode属性踩坑
近期学习Vue的过渡效果的时候,mode属性的"in-out"."out-in"设置了不起作用,官网上的例子让我看了有点迷,问题解决后以此文记录之. 首先我们看 ...
- android发布新版忘记keystore(jks)密码终极解决方案
android app签名是使用的keystore文件/jks文件,如果是eclipse是keystore,android studio则是jks,如果忘记了的话很悲催: 1.找到密码 2.改应用的包 ...
- (转)db2top详解
原文:https://blog.csdn.net/lyjiau/article/details/47804001 https://www.ibm.com/support/knowledgecenter ...
- 深入理解Java Stream流水线
前面我们已经学会如何使用Stream API,用起来真的很爽,但简洁的方法下面似乎隐藏着无尽的秘密,如此强大的API是如何实现的呢?Pipeline是怎么执行的,每次方法调用都会导致一次迭代吗?自动并 ...
- Android--UI之ScrollView
前言 本篇博客主要讲解ScrollView和HorizontalScrollView两个容器的使用.它们分别代表了垂直滚动以及水平滚动,滚动的内容是它其中包含的View.在本篇会简单介绍ScrollV ...
- 【Android基础】Fragment 详解之Fragment生命周期
上一篇文章简单介绍了一下Fragment,这一篇文章会详细的说一下Fragment的生命周期和创建一个用户界面. Fragment的主要功能就是创建一个View,并且有一个生命周期来管理这个View的 ...
- SpringBoot2.0应用(五):SpringBoot2.0整合MyBatis
如何整合MyBatis 1.pom依赖 <dependency> <groupId>org.mybatis.spring.boot</groupId> <ar ...
- Spring Boot 系列(七)Swagger2-生成RESTful接口文档
Swagger 是一个规范和完整的框架,用于生成.描述.调用和可视化 RESTful 风格的 Web 服务.总体目标是使客户端和文件系统作为服务器以同样的速度来更新.文件的方法,参数和模型紧密集成到服 ...
- linux解压war包的命令
网上很多人说用jar包解压,但jar命令解压时不能指定目录,推荐使用unzip解压war包. 一.命令名: unzip 功 能说明:解压缩zip文 件 语 法:unzip [-cflptuvz][-a ...
- Python 与 Javascript 之比较
最近由于工作的需要开始开发一些Python的东西,由于之前一直在使用Javascript,所以会不自觉的使用一些Javascript的概念,语法什么的,经常掉到坑里.我觉得对于从Javascript转 ...